It's probably simply the call centre staff that don't know.
Did you change the address in PayPal if you paid by PayPal?
All sellers are instructed to only send to address in PayPal, not ebay.
Otherwise they are not covered.
So if it's from your not changing in PayPal upon checkout, you have just shot down an innocent.
And if the seller has used ebay addy, then they should have used addy from PayPal.
Nothing to do with ebay if it's one of the above.

I doubt if it is anything to do with ebay. Did you check that the correct delivery address was showing in checkout when you went to pay? That is the only address that would be given to the seller after checkout was completed and the only address that would show in Paypal. If the correct address was showing after you went through checkout it is most probably the seller's fault, they have copied the address from View Order details before you completed checkout, if the correct address was not showing and you completed checkout then it is 100% your fault.
